WBIL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2020 in Review
13 of the 4,957 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in WBI BullBear Quality 3000 ETF (WBIL) for Q3 2020, worth a combined $44.7M — down 6.7% from $47.9M a quarter earlier.
Fund positioning in WBIL was balanced in Q3 2020: 1 fund opened new positions, 1 closed out, 4 added to existing stakes and 7 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Citadel Advisors, adding an estimated $337K. The largest seller was WBI Investments, cutting an estimated $2.04M.
